Pular para o conteúdo principal

Bluetooth Bee v2.0

Bluetooth Bee é um módulo Bluetooth SPP fácil de usar, compatível com os soquetes Xbee existentes, projetado para configuração de conexão serial sem fio transparente.

O módulo Bluetooth de porta serial é totalmente qualificado Bluetooth V2.0+EDR (Enhanced Data Rate) com modulação de 3 Mbps, incluindo transceptor de rádio completo de 2,4 GHz e banda base.

Ele usa o sistema Bluetooth de chip único CSR Bluecore 04-External com tecnologia CMOS e com AFH (Adaptive Frequency Hopping Feature). Ele ainda possui a menor área, tão pequena quanto 12,7 mm x 27 mm. Esperamos que isso simplifique seu ciclo geral de projeto/desenvolvimento.

Recursos


Recursos de Hardware

  • Sensibilidade típica de -80 dBm.

  • Potência de transmissão de RF de até +4 dBm.

  • Bluetooth V2.0+EDR totalmente qualificado com modulação de 3 Mbps.

  • Baixo consumo com operação em 1,8 V, I/O de 1,8 a 3,6 V.

  • Controle PIO.

  • Interface UART com taxa de baud programável.

  • Antena PCB integrada.

  • Conectores compatíveis com Bee.

Recursos de Software

  • Taxa de baud padrão: 38400, bits de dados: 8, bit de parada: 1, paridade: sem paridade, controle de dados: possui.

  • Taxas de baud suportadas: 9600,19200,38400,57600,115200,230400,460800.

  • Usa CTS e RTS para controlar o fluxo de dados.

  • Quando um pulso de subida é detectado em PIO0, o dispositivo será desconectado.

  • Porta de instrução de status PIO1: nível baixo — desconectado, nível alto — conectado;

  • PIO10 está conectado ao LED vermelho, PIO11 está conectado ao LED verde. Quando mestre e escravo estão pareados, os LEDs vermelho e verde piscam 1 vez a cada 2 s de intervalo, enquanto desconectado apenas o LED verde pisca 2 vezes por segundo.

  • Conexão automática ao último dispositivo ao ligar, por padrão.

  • Permite que o dispositivo pareado conecte por padrão.

  • PINCODE padrão: 0000.

  • Reconexão automática em 30 min quando desconectado como resultado de estar além do alcance da conexão.

cuidado

A tensão de alimentação deste módulo é 3,3 V; valores superiores a este podem causar danos permanentes ao dispositivo. c;;;

Instalação de Hardware


Conectando o Bluetooth ao PC por meio do Uart Bee

Conectando o Bluetooth ao Arduino

Como a UART de hardware do Seeeduino foi usada como debug com o PC, escolhemos D2 e D3 para simular uma UART por software para se comunicar com o Bluetooth. Veja a configuração dos jumpers na figura abaixo.

Instruções de Software


Convenções

  • Configuração padrão de fábrica:

    • Nome: HMSoft;

      • Baud: 9600, N, 8, 1;

      • Código PIN: 1234;

      • Versão de transmissão.

  • Formato de comando AT:

    • Formato de comando AT em maiúsculas, no formato de string, sem qualquer outro símbolo (por exemplo, \r ou \n).

      • Qualquer comando incorreto não terá resposta.

Comandos AT (a ser continuado...)

1. Comando de teste

SendReceiveParameter
ATOKNone

2. Consultar/definir taxa de baud

3. Consultar/definir bit de paridade

4. Consultar/definir bit de parada

5. Consultar/definir taxa de baud, bit de paridade, bit de parada

6. Comando de autoverificação do módulo

8. Comando de consulta de temperatura do módulo

10. Consultar/definir função do PIO0 (System KEY)

12. Query/Set module PIO Pins output status

Programação

Configurar o módulo Bluetooth com porta serial no Windows

Esta seção mostra como configurar o Bluetooth com o PC; alguns métodos básicos de configuração podem ser aprendidos.

Configure a conexão de hardware consultando a seção "Hardware Installation". Você verá que o LED azul no módulo pisca, indicando que nenhuma conexão foi estabelecida.

Loading Comments...